Ok, so I bit the bullet trying to figure out what hardware was under the hood and removed the back of my player. Here's the numbers I wrote down from all the chips in the unit and what I could find out about them

samsung K9HCG08U1M - NAND flash
Winbond W9812G6GH - SDRAM
RK2706 (we know this)
LN4890 - no idea - no name (i'm assuming it's some kind of opamp based on chip designation - but most i've dealt with start with LM)
JST916T - touchscreen possibly? - another no-nane chip
5800C - no name chip. DAC...FM?

*edit: the LN4890 seems to be an opamp...however, I can find no datasheets. The JST916T is a touchscreen controller...verified by an archived posting on this forum. The 5800C is the mystery chip. I cannot find ANY information about this chip anywhere. no datasheets, nothing. I also think I'm missing a chip or two becuase there SHOULD be some kind of FM radio chip in there. Is it possible they snuck things under the LCD?*
